花蝴蝶高清视频hd免费_伊人天天操_久久精品资源 _墨迹天气预报下载2022最新版

服務(wù)熱線:400-0033-166
萬商云集 - 企業(yè)數(shù)字化選用平臺(tái)

企業(yè)首選的

數(shù)字選用平臺(tái)

字符串?dāng)?shù)組初始化

2023-06-05 17:29:38 閱讀(182 評(píng)論(0)

C語言如何給字符數(shù)組初始化?

1、直接逐個(gè)初始化字符數(shù)組: 字符數(shù)組的初始化,最容易理解的方式就是逐個(gè)字符賦給數(shù)組中各元素。 char str[10]={ 'I',' ','a','m',' ',‘h’,'a','p','p','y'}; 注意:如果花括號(hào)中提供的字符個(gè)數(shù)大于數(shù)組長度,則按語法錯(cuò)誤處理;若小于數(shù)組長度,則只將這些字符數(shù)組中前面那些元素,其余的元素自動(dòng)定為空字符(即'\0' )。 2、用字符串常量來初始化字符數(shù)組: 在c語言中,將字符串作為字符數(shù)組來處理。因此可以使用字符串來初始化字符數(shù)組。 char str[]={"I am happy"}; 也可以省略花括號(hào)。 char str[]="I am happy"; 但是,上述這種字符數(shù)組的整體賦值只能在字符數(shù)組初始化時(shí)使用,不能用于字符數(shù)組的賦值,字符數(shù)組的賦值只能對(duì)其元素一一賦值,下面的賦值方法是錯(cuò)誤的。 char str[]; str="I am happy";//錯(cuò)誤,字符數(shù)組的賦值只能按元素一一賦值

在類中怎么給字符數(shù)組成員初始化?

如果你一定要在初始化列表中初始化,可以這樣做,就是麻煩了些: class A { private: union { int a[10]; int a0; }; public: A(int n):a0(n){} };

c語言數(shù)組初始化的條件?

C語言允許用字符串的方式對(duì)數(shù)組作初始化賦值。例如: static char c[]={'c',' ','p','r','o','g','r','a','m'}; 可寫為: static char c[]={"C program"}; 或去掉{}寫為: static char c[]="C program"; 當(dāng)對(duì)全體元素賦初值時(shí)也可以省去長度說明。例如:static char c[]={`c`,` `,`p`,`r`,`o`,`g`,`r`,`a`,`m`};這時(shí)C數(shù)組的長度自動(dòng)定為9。

C語言如何讓二維字符數(shù)組全部被初始化為同一個(gè)值?

1、新建一個(gè)工程和.c文件 ,輸入頭文件和主函數(shù)。 2、聲明函數(shù)并且初始化數(shù)組。 3、通過調(diào)用函數(shù)輸出二維數(shù)組的值。 4、然后開始定義一個(gè)函數(shù)。 5、然后開始進(jìn)行調(diào)用函數(shù)如下。 6、編譯、運(yùn)行看到二維字符數(shù)組全部被初始化為同一個(gè)值。

c語言字符型數(shù)組默認(rèn)初值?

C語言允許用字符串的方式對(duì)數(shù)組作初始化賦值。例如: static char c[]={'c',' ','p','r','o','g','r','a','m'}; 可寫為: static char c[]={"C program"}; 或去掉{}寫為: static char c[]="C program"; 當(dāng)對(duì)全體元素賦初值時(shí)也可以省去長度說明。例如:static char c[]={`c`,` `,`p`,`r`,`o`,`g`,`r`,`a`,`m`};這時(shí)C數(shù)組的長度自動(dòng)定為9。

字符串?dāng)?shù)組的初始化方式?

1、直接逐個(gè)初始化字符數(shù)組:字符數(shù)組的初始化,最容易理解的方式就是逐個(gè)字符賦給數(shù)組中各元素。 1 char str[10]={ 'I',' ','a','m',' ',‘h’,'a','p','p','y'};注意:如果花括號(hào)中提供的字符個(gè)數(shù)大于數(shù)組長度,則按語法錯(cuò)誤處理;若小于數(shù)組長度,則只將這些字符數(shù)組中前面那些元素,其余的元素自動(dòng)定為空字符(即'\0' )。 2、用字符串常量來初始化字符數(shù)組: 在c語言中,將字符串作為字符數(shù)組來處理。因此可以使用字符串來初始化字符數(shù)組。1 char str[]={"I am happy"};也可以省略花括號(hào)。1 char str[]="I am happy";但是,上述這種字符數(shù)組的整體賦值只能在字符數(shù)組初始化時(shí)使用,不能用于字符數(shù)組的賦值,字符數(shù)組的賦值只能對(duì)其元素一一賦值,下面的賦值方法是錯(cuò)誤的。12 char str[];str="I am happy";//錯(cuò)誤,字符數(shù)組的賦值只能按元素一一賦值

未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明出處